best carolina beach townsnorth carolina beach townsquaint north carolina beach townsbest carolina beachcarolina beach villagecity of carolina beachnorth carolina beachnorth carolina beach citiesnorth carolina shore townsnorth carolina beach cottagenorth carolina beach communitiesnorth carolina beach boardwalk